首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

CDN真坑啊

CDN(内容分发网络)是一种网络技术,通过在全球多个地理位置的服务器部署缓存服务器,使得用户可以就近下载或加载内容,从而降低网络延迟、提高网络稳定性,提高用户访问体验。

CDN 的优势和劣势:

优点:

  • 加速内容加载:CDN 可以让靠近用户的服务器缓存和提供内容,减少访问延迟,优化访问体验。
  • 负载均衡:CDN 可以自动将流量分配到多个地理位置的服务器,提高系统的稳定性和可用性。
  • 安全性和抗攻击能力:CDN 可以加速网络流量的分散,提高系统的安全性和抗攻击能力。
  • 可扩展性:CDN 可以灵活地扩大或缩小服务规模,以适应不同的流量需求。

缺点:

  • 使用成本较高:CDN 需要为带宽和服务器资源付出成本,尤其是针对大量访问的网络资源。
  • 管理复杂性增加:CDN 的管理和运营需要一定的技术技能和经验,需要对其进行及时维护和更新,以避免出现错误或问题。

推荐的 CDN 服务商:

  • Cloudflare:全球领先的 CDN 和 DNS 提供商,支持 SSL/TLS 加密传输,具有强大的安全和隐私保护能力。
  • Akamai:全球领先的 CDN 提供商,拥有广泛的服务能力和遍布全球的 CDN 节点。
  • Amazon CloudFront:亚马逊的 CDN 服务,提供高速、低成本的 CDN 服务。

产品介绍链接地址:

  1. 腾讯云 CDN
  2. 阿里云 CDN
  3. Cloudflare
  4. Akamai
  5. Amazon CloudFront
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

这就是CDN回源原理和CDN多级缓存

CDN的典型拓扑图 CDN层级划分: CDN系统中,直接面向用户,负责给用户提供内容服务的的Cache设备都部署在整个 CDN网络的边缘位置,所以将这一层称为边缘层。...CDN缓存 浏览器本地缓存失效后,浏览器会向CDN边缘节点发起请求。类似浏览器缓存,CDN边缘节点也存在着一套缓存机制。...CDN缓存的缺点 CDN的分流作用不仅减少了用户的访问延时,也减少的源站的负载。...CDN服务商一般会提供基于文件后缀、目录多个维度来指定CDN缓存时间,为用户提供更精细化的缓存管理。 CDN缓存时间会对“回源率”产生直接的影响。...CDN缓存刷新 CDN边缘节点对开发者是透明的,相比于浏览器Ctrl+F5的强制刷新来使浏览器本地缓存失效,开发者可以通过CDN服务商提供的“刷新缓存”接口来达到清理CDN边缘节点缓存的目的。

15.5K80

这个随机数的问题——绝对“

小勤:Power Query里生成的这个随机数怎么都是一样的?这样很不随机嘛!如下图所示: 大海:好像是有人提过这个问题…… 小勤:那怎么办?...大海:解决的办法倒是很多,不过也很: 『方法一』 先添加索引列,然后再添加随机数列,如下图所示: 『方法二』 修改生成随机数的语句,对引用的表套个Table.Buffer...函数,如下图所示: 小勤:这倒还好啊,也没见怎么,就是多个步骤或套多个函数。...大海:不是的,真正的是,你把Power Query的数据返回Excel或在Power BI关闭并应用看看? 小勤:艹,肿么肥四?怎么结果返回了又不随机了? 大海:这才是!...…… 『方法三』 使用List.Random函数来生成随机列,如下图所示: 然后展开列表: 结果如下图所示: 小勤:

22410

踩过CDN大小十类

CDN一般会遇到哪些问题场景?...比如升级为抗ddos内核; 2.优化ddos域名识别方案,提高识别精准度; 3.陆续将“小水管式”cdn oc机房迁移到自建云机房中,增强抗ddos能力; 4.扩容cdn节点集群规模,增加cdn平台容量...问题类型二:CDN劫持问题类 原因场景1 解析到非预期节点信息 如果发现dns解析到的ip地址确认非cdn提供商的业务ip,基本可以确认为dns劫持问题;这里需要注意下,有些客户是使用了多家CDN,可以看该地区的解析是否正确解析到对于...CDN提供商提供的CNAME域名上。...DNS劫持问题进行以下判断: 用户配置的dns是否正确(是否是该地区运营商的DNS) 客户该地区配置的解析是否正确(DIG工具判断) CDN当地覆盖节点配置有无问题(查询节点覆盖) 问题类型三 CDN访问反馈

4.8K82

【Unity游戏开发】性能优化之在机上开启DeepProfile与踩

我们今天说说如何在机上开启DeepProfile模式以及一些。...二、在机上开启DeepProfile   众所周知,使用Unity Profiler开启DeepProfile模式以后,可以看到很多函数的具体消耗和GC情况,包括调用栈这些信息,有了这些信息再对症下药的话优化的效果是很明显的...但是在Editor下开启DeepProfile模式采集到的的数据通常是不准确的,一般我们要在机上开启DeepProfile模式采集数据。   ...直到后来马三把相关的官方文档从头到尾认认真真读了一遍,才发现问题所在,下面就说说这个。...四、总结   在本篇博客中,马三跟大家一起学习了如何在机上开启Unity Profiler的DeepProfile模式,并且踩了:“只有在以Mono的方式打包的apk上才能开启DeepProfile

2.1K21
领券